My house was a wreck, just like how the aftermath of a well-partied house normally looks like. But I was too exhausted to clean up. I just wanted to retire for the night.

I headed toward the kitchen, intent on brushing my teeth to remove all the excess soda, chips and gravy from my mouth. I had to pass my the dining area and noticed something that was very orange from my peripheral vision.

I did a double take. Walking backwards for three steps, I stared dumbfoundedly at the pumpkin on top of my dining table.

The way it was carved gave it a nasty look and malicious presence in contrast to the classical design of the room. I moved closer to inspect it, wondering which one of my crazy friends came up with this prank.

Positively surprised, I found a piece of paper tucked underneath the pumpkin.

I love riddles!

Forgetting my original plan for the night, I sat down and began solving the riddle.

"MY FIRST IS IN GIGGLE AND ALSO IN LAUGH,
MY SECOND IS IN THIRD AND IS ALSO IN HALF
MY THIRD IS IN HORROR AND ALSO IN BONE.
MY FOURTH IS IN SUN BUT NEVER IN MOON,
MY FIFTH IS IN CASTLE AND ALSO IN KNIGHIT,
MY WHOLE WALKS THROUGH WALLS TO GIVE PEOPLE A FRIGHT."

The first three lines were a piece of cake. Each of the pair of words, only had one similar letter: G, H, and O.

I rubbed my foot over the other, feeling the temperature drop. I already turned the heater on, so I thought it was odd. But I wanted to finish the short riddle first before checking.

So, the fourth line had two possible answers: letters U and S. But I gathered it was S in the figurative implication.  You, which may mean I or any human who reads this, can go to the moon.

I felt the hairs behind my neck stand up and goosebumps start to appear on my arms. It was so weird. Normally, the house isn't this cold even without the heater on.

I rubbed my palms against my arms to generate heat. For the fifth clue, there was Castle and Knight. They both had letter T.

Altogether, I got...

The lights suddenly went off.

Mumbling under my breath about the freezing temperature, I stood up to find a flashlight. I clicked it on and found my breath puffing out clouds of white air.

The flashlight slowly flickered off. I headed for the kitchen to find some fresh batteries, only to stop again.

In the darkness, the shape of the pumpkin's carvings were highlighted. But that wasn't what made me drop the flashlight.

The pumpkin was standing, freakishly lean and tall.

Smoke rose from its mouth as it spoke, "Riddle me this, do you know who I am?"

I knew the answer to the riddle, and then understood what the last line meant.

"Ghost..."

Then, it rushed forwards.
